| Aspect | Assistant Grounds Superintendent | Groundskeeper |
|---|
| Credentials | High school diploma; some roles may prefer certifications in horticulture or landscaping | High school diploma or equivalent; certifications are optional |
| Work Environment | Supervises grounds crew, manages maintenance projects, and plans landscaping activities | Performs manual grounds maintenance, mowing, planting, and basic landscaping tasks |
| Industry Usage | Common in golf courses, parks, sports complexes, and large institutional grounds | Typically found in parks, schools, and small commercial properties |
The Assistant Grounds Superintendent and Groundskeeper roles both involve grounds maintenance, but the Assistant Grounds Superintendent has supervisory responsibilities and oversees maintenance projects, while the Groundskeeper focuses on hands-on manual work. The former usually requires more experience and certifications, making it suitable for those seeking supervisory roles in grounds management.
